I would expect the laptop should have a PCMCIA slot. with this slot and a PCMCIA credit card you could access the hospital local area network which would have a gateway out to the internet.
Failing that, you really need to upgrade the browser to IE6.0. Do this the same way with a PCMCIA card network adapter on YOUR network at home. On your cable modem you should have an ethernet connection that connects the modem to your home computer.

When I try to set up the "Connect to the Internet" on the laptop, it states I need an account. How the heck can I download NetZero if I can't get the laptop online? LOL Go online with your desktop and go to Juno.com. Download a copy of their software to open a free dialup account. Burn it to CD and install it on the laptop. Then you can hook up via dialup connection, create an account and off you go.
The free Juno has thousands of local access numbers you can dial in to and is free by nature of an ad banner that floats on your screen. You can easily move it around the screen and reposition it so it's not in your way.
